Suggest that you start a spreadsheet from time you landed and each time you travel abroad or even within Canada make an entry in that such as date left, where visited , reason for travel, address stayed and date returned. In case you stayed multiple places during one trip, you can note each place down too.
Believe me that a few years down the road , when you have to apply to renew PR or apply for citizenship, this spreadsheet will be a lifesaver because nowadays many countries don't stamp passports on entry or exit.
I would advise you that there is exit data ( through scan of your boarding pass at security or airline data) which is kept with relevant agencies but in normal cases, IRCC would not have access to it. But it is there for sure and available to them if they really find a need for it .
Some of the things IRCC looks for to verify if you have stayed including but not limited to : health records ( visit to doctors etc), rental agreements, utility bills, memberships, employment records and of course entry/exit stamps.
Believe me that a few years down the road , when you have to apply to renew PR or apply for citizenship, this spreadsheet will be a lifesaver because nowadays many countries don't stamp passports on entry or exit.
I would advise you that there is exit data ( through scan of your boarding pass at security or airline data) which is kept with relevant agencies but in normal cases, IRCC would not have access to it. But it is there for sure and available to them if they really find a need for it .
Some of the things IRCC looks for to verify if you have stayed including but not limited to : health records ( visit to doctors etc), rental agreements, utility bills, memberships, employment records and of course entry/exit stamps.